What are the Best Practices for Managing Mining Expenses?
The best practices for managing mining expenses include budgeting, cost estimation, and cost control. Budgeting is the process of setting a budget for mining operations and allocating resources accordingly. Cost estimation is the process of determining the cost of mining operations and predicting future costs. Cost control is the process of monitoring and managing mining expenses to ensure that they are within the budget.
Budgeting
Budgeting is the process of setting a budget for mining operations and allocating resources accordingly. When budgeting for mining operations, it is important to consider the cost of equipment, labor, and energy. It is also important to consider the cost of maintenance, repairs, and upgrades. Additionally, it is important to account for any taxes or fees associated with mining operations.
Cost Estimation
Cost estimation is the process of determining the cost of mining operations and predicting future costs. This involves analyzing historical data to determine the cost of mining operations and predicting future costs based on current market conditions. Cost estimation is important for budgeting and cost control.
Cost Control
Cost control is the process of monitoring and managing mining expenses to ensure that they are within the budget. This involves tracking expenses and comparing them to the budget to identify any discrepancies. Additionally, it is important to monitor market conditions to ensure that costs remain within budget.
